Description
Ryegrass is an annual temperate grass or cereal crop, grown as either a forage- or grain crop. It is categorised as a forage cereal together with Oats and Triticale. Forage cereals produce forage for autumn, winter and spring.
As a forage crop it can be utilised as grazing, silage or hay (if cut at a vegetative stage). Often produced under irrigation, but requires at least 400 mm rainfall per annum for Winter rainfall areas or 500 mm rainfall per annum for Summer rainfall areas.
Annual ryegrass (Lolium multiflorum) is a fast-growing, cool-season grass known for its versatility, rapid establishment, and adaptability. Widely used in pastures, erosion control, and as a cover crop, it provides exceptional value in agriculture and landscaping.
Characteristics
Annual ryegrass features fine, bright green blades and a shallow root system. It is an annual species that thrives in a range of soil types, from sandy to clay, and tolerates both acidic and alkaline conditions. With a quick germination rate, annual ryegrass establishes rapidly, making it an ideal choice for temporary ground cover or overseeding existing pastures. It performs best in cool temperatures and is highly palatable to livestock, especially in its early growth stages.
Benefits
One of the key benefits of annual ryegrass is its ability to provide quick forage for livestock during the cool season. Its high nutritional value, with rich protein and digestibility levels, makes it a preferred feed for cattle, sheep, and horses. As a cover crop, it improves soil health by reducing erosion, increasing organic matter, and enhancing nitrogen availability when used in crop rotation systems. Its rapid establishment also makes it effective for reseeding and soil stabilization in erosion-prone areas.
Uses
Annual ryegrass is widely used for overseeding warm-season pastures in the fall, providing lush forage throughout the cooler months. It is also popular in erosion control projects for stabilizing slopes, construction sites, and waterways. In crop systems, annual ryegrass is utilized as a green manure to enhance soil fertility and structure.
